Transaction b43286521362597a4121cd40ea10294755bd4ee51ed90d2084e816c969a522a6
1 Input
2 Outputs
- b43286521362597a4121cd40ea10294755bd4ee51ed90d2084e816c969a522a6:0
- b43286521362597a4121cd40ea10294755bd4ee51ed90d2084e816c969a522a6:1
value 41581010
address 1MEuK311ph4tGQgZC6AfE2qQ7J4TgUk2kb
value 7835750
address 18yeZGw6ZUTLHpwekPLMpef5xhT6QstzNu